I would like to wish to all muslim Selamat Hari Raya, this is the time where all the hard effort of fasting is partially paying off the rest and the biggest reward is of course a pahala (merit) from Allah, by meaning partially i mean is having an opportunity to indulge variety of good food and for some (especially kids) getting their yearly duit raya collection rewards from adults. Unlike other festivities celebration, Hari Raya celebration lasted for a month, so there is no need to rush going for visiting (reletives & friends) we have 1 month to do it.

This year my family celebrate Raya with moderation, having to moved in to a new renovated house a week before raya is a very tiring task, the house is still in a full mess even though we tried to make it presentable. well it does look presentable but through the close doors there is full of piling clothes and stuff, we’ll just have to wait untill raya ends and slowly we will pick things up and get it done, but the kids is still the happiest soul on the planet when it come to raya, this is the time when they gets to flaunt their brand new baju (clothes and dress)  and collecting duit raya at the same time, when the sun down and night falls fire work is the only thing that run through their minds, this is just a typical Malay tradition for raya celebration.
